Brilliant Britain Winners 2013
This year’s competition was based on the fact that British stamps tell us a lot about Great Britain e.g. its history, its culture, its geography, its people, its plants and its animals.
Young people in Primary School, up to the age of 12 (on 1st September), created a one page mini-exhibit about some aspect of Britain. There are three age groups – Up to 7; 8-9; 10-12 – with prizes being awarded (for First, Second, Third and Runners up) in each age group, sponsored by Stanley Gibbons Ltd. The entries are judged on knowledge of the subject, originality and presentation.
The winners of the 2013 Brilliant Britain competition have been announced.

Commenting on the 2013 entries, Chairman, John Davies, said “It is great to see so many young people taking part this year. The range of subjects chosen was extremely varied with much more creative flair being shown than is usual in a stamp competition. Congratulations to everyone who took part.”
